Narrative Tenses (B1+)

📚 Instructions: Read the story. For question 1, choose the correct answer.
You can use each verb form only once — but here, focus on which tense tells the main story sequence.

Last night, I was walking home when I saw a car running very fast towards a red light. I looked at the driver and I could see that he was talking on his phone. He didn’t stop at the traffic light, and another car crashed into him and killed him. When the police arrived they asked me what had happened and I told them that the driver hadn’t seen the traffic light because he was on his phone.

1. Which of the highlighted verbs are used to describe the events of the story in chronological order?
